About the artist

Guná is a young Tlingit artist, dancer, Lingít language learner, and student of Northwest Coast design. Guná is of Dakhká Tlingit and Tagish Khwáan ancestry from the Dahk’laweidi Clan (killer whale), which falls under the wolf/eagle moiety. Her family has made the beautiful southern lakes area of the Yukon their home for numerous generations. 
Guná’s love for Northwest Coast design began 10 years ago and she continues to build on her knowledge of Tlingit Formline. 
Her practice is dedicated to preserving and understanding a highly esteemed art form and acknowledges she will never stop learning and growing as a Tlingit artist. Guná recently graduated with a Bachelor of Fine Arts at Emily Carr University of Art + Design, with a major in Visual Arts.
